"Find"


When searching full-text databases, one useful technique is Edit / Find on page -- or, [CTRL][f]. If you want to skip to the portion of the page that includes a particular keyword or form of that word, you can have the computer bring you directly to it on the page.
Try [CTRL][f] right now
and then type the word tips into the Find box.

In a PDF document, the search tool is the binoculars icon. In most pdf documents (that have been scanned to recognize individual words), you can search for words within the document.
